D Shanthi v. Prl.Secy., Planning (Ix) Dept., And 3 Others,
THE HONOURABLE SMT JUSTICE LALITHA KANNEGANTI W.P.No.10305 of 2017
ORDER
This Writ Petition is with the following prayer; "to issue an appropriate writ or direction more particularly one in the nature of writ of mandamus directing the respondents to pay the admitted billed amounts in respect of the work executed by the petitioner i e Construction of incomplete Mahila Samakhya Building at Chivemula Village of Suryapet District, under special development fund scheme with interest @ 24% p.a by further declaring the entire action of the respondents in not paying admitted billed amounts to the petitioner in spite of executing the entire entrust to the petitioner as highly illegal, arbitrary, unjust, improper colorable exercise of power".
2.
There is no representation on behalf of the petitioner. 3.
In the writ affidavit, it is stated that the petitioner was awarded with the work for construction of incomplete Mahila Samakhya Building at Chivemula Village of Suryapet District vide agreement dated 18-11-2015 and supplementary agreement dated 05-01-2016 with respondent No.4 for estimated cost of Rs.5 lakhs sanctioned under Special Development Fund Scheme for 2013-14. It is stated that the respondents have failed to pay the remaining amount of Rs.2,09,000/- of admitted bill amounts payable to the petitioner in respect of the said work executed by him. It is stated that because of non-payment of the bill amount, the payment to the laborers also withheld and as a result, the petitioner is facing untold hardship. It is stated that this action of the respondents in not paying the amounts along with 24% interest per annum is bad.
LK, J W.P.No.10305 of 2017 4.
A counter affidavit is filed on behalf of the respondents. 5.
Learned Government Pleader for Finance and Planning submits that as per the proceedings dated 04-07-2017, respondent No.4 has paid an amount of Rs.2,15,000/- vide cheque bearing No.871247 dated 18-07-2017 from CBF A/c, wherein he has paid the amounts in two splits to the petitioner i.e., Rs.2,02,996/- through cheque bearing No.329973 dated 27-07-2017and Rs.11,615/- through cheque bearing No.00015 dated 18-12-2017, total Rs.2,14,611/-. He submits that as the amounts have already been paid to the petitioner, nothing survives in the present writ petition.
6.
Recording the said submission made by the learned Government Pleader for Finance and Planning and looking at the averments in the counter affidavit that respondent No.4 has already paid an amount of Rs.2,14,611/- to the petitioner after filing of this writ petition, the Writ Petition is disposed of. No order as to costs. 7.
Miscellaneous petitions, if any pending in this writ petition shall stand closed.
